Even if you're not much of a coffee junkie, you can still reap its benefits. Coffee grounds and caffeine are found in plenty of skincare products, particularly scrubs and various things meant to "energize" (think morning moisturizers and cleansers.) Here are some of our favorites.

1. Frank Body Original Body Scrub ($16.95): There's a reason this scrub has a cult following among Instagram starlets. It REALLY scrubs your skin and gets all the grime and dirt off. It does make a bit of a mess in the tub, so I'd save this for hotels or mornings that you don't mind a bit of cleaning up.

2. Bliss Fatgirl Sixpack ($38): This might not give you a six pack (at least not without diet and excercise,) but the tummy-toning gel is jam-packed with caffeine and amino acids, perfect for firming up your core.

3. Orgx Anti Hair-Fall Niacin3 + Caffeine Conditioner ($5.79): This budget-friendly conditioner is loaded with caffeine -- perfect for a morning shower pick-me-up.

4. Origins GinZing Refreshing Eye Cream ($30): An eye cream chock full of coffee beans? Dab some on right as you wake up before your makeup.

5. Wash With Joe Coffee Mint Body Wash ($28): If all else fails, just bathe in coffee and mint greatness. Just don't be tempted to chug the stuff (I know I am).
